The 5Es in Leadership
Explain, through personal experiences, how effective leaders balance the 5Es:
- Envision: imagine the “possible” future – to change the rules of the game
- Engage: gain the enrollment and commitment of the team
- Energize: inspire people to deliver the future
- Enable: build people’s capabilities to achieve better results
- Execute: make things happen through Strategy, People and Operations.
Participants leave inspired with simple, but potent, leadership concepts which can enable “anyone” to be a leader (when required).

Presenter
Rizal Bragagnini
Rizal Bragagnini has over 25 years of professional experience leading a wide range of businesses in different sectors and countries. He worked 14 years for Procter & Gamble Latin America in areas such as: Finance, Marketing, Innovation and General Management. He then served as General Manager for Cadbury Adams Peru & Bolivia, until it was acquired by Kraft. When he took the challenge to lead San Fernando, a family-owned poultry company in Peru, as its first independent CEO, he doubled the business in 5 years and won 5 Effie Awards in 3 years. His latest position was CEO of a leading Peruvian healthcare corporation, Quicorp – Quimica Suiza Group, which has annual revenues in excess of $1.4 billion US.
Mr. Bragagnini is the founder and CEO of his own firm (RBO Consulting) and has participated in various Boards of Directors; e.g. Peru 2021, Quicorp, San Fernando, APECOM, among others. He is a graduate of the Kellogg School of Management’s CEO Program and P&G University’s in-house MBA program. He holds a degree from Pontificia Universidad Católica del Peru in Industrial Engineering and has taught at several institutions, including Universidad del Pacífico, Procter & Gamble, Pontificia Universidad Católica del Peru, and IESA Venezuela. He has also coached and developed top talent who have attained leading roles in world-class companies.
